18niou.c

来自「C实现的MUD,对大家基本入门网络游戏很有帮助!」· C语言 代码 · 共 69 行

C
69
字号
// 18niou.cinherit ITEM;void create(){	set_name("十八泥偶", ({ "18 niou", "niou" }));	set_weight(600);	if( clonep() )		set_default_object(__FILE__);	else {		set("treasure",1);set("unit", "盒");		set("long", "这是一个小木盒,盒中垫着棉花,并列着三排泥制玩偶,每排六个,共是一十八个。玩偶制作精巧,每个都是裸体的男人,皮肤上涂了白垩,画满了一条条红线,更有无数黑点,都是脉络和穴道的方位。\n");		set("value", 5000);		set("material", "mud");		set("skill", ([			"name":	      "force",	// name of the skill			"exp_required":	0,	// minimum combat experience required			"jing_cost":	30,	// jing cost every time study this			"difficulty":	20,	// the base int to learn this skill			"max_skill":	59,	// the maximum level you can learn			"min_skill":	30	// the maximum level you can learn		]) );	}}void init(){	if( this_player() == environment() )	{		add_action("do_nie", "nie");	}}int do_nie(string arg){	object me, muou;	object where;	if ( !arg )	{		return notify_fail("什么?\n");	}	me = this_player();	if ( arg == "niou" )	{		muou = new(__DIR__"18muou");		where = environment(me);		message_vision("$N轻轻一捏,刷刷刷几声,裹在泥人外面的粉饰、油彩和泥底纷纷掉落。$N一声“啊哟”,心感可惜,却见泥粉褪落处里面又有一层油漆的木面。索性再将泥粉剥落一些,里面依稀现出人形,当下将泥人身上泥粉尽数剥去,露出一个裸体的木偶来。木偶身上油着一层桐油,绘满了黑线,却无穴道位置。木偶刻工精巧,面目栩栩如生,张嘴作大笑之状,双手捧腹,神态滑稽之极,相貌和本来的泥人截然不同。\n", this_player());		muou->move(file_name(where));		destruct(this_object());	}	return 1;}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?